揭开站点导航的面纱(二)动态修改内存中的站点地图
在上一篇博文中我们通过一个简单的例子了解了站点导航的内容。
这一篇博文,我们来看一下动态修改内存中的站点地图,那么到底是什么意思呢?
在日常浏览中,我们常常会发现类似于http://new.com/id=3&page=12这样的格式,遇上这样的问题,那么文章列表中通常都有多篇,我们总不能把这些都放到站点地图中去,何况文章ID、栏目编号、商品分类或者商品ID也不是我们事先能够预料到的,那么站点地图里没有,外面就不能显示,该怎么办呢?这就需要用到动态修改内存中的站点地图了。
如上面提出的问题,我们假设有一个文章管理系统结构如下:
首页-新闻-国际新闻(列表)
那么可以假设国际新闻这一级的页面是list.aspx,不同的栏目会有不同的ID,那么地址结构就假设如下:
xxx.com--~/news/--list.aspx?id=3&page=12
这样一个结构,我们对新闻列表页的处理就可以只在站点地图中静态地写上url="~/news/list.aspx"。那么如果在别人浏览时呈现出上面的结构呢,我们接下来处理。
Web.sitemap:
到此,我们就很简单的实现了动态修改内存中的站点地图了!
站点导航,是我们在BS开发中非常常用的,所以我们还是很有必要深刻掌握的,接下来还会发相关的文章,与大家一讨论学习!
转载请说明出处!
- 16楼liuyanlinglanq昨天 20:30
- 顶,
- 15楼lyg673770712前天 08:32
- 帅哥很帅嘛,加油。。。李亚光
- Re: yjjm1990前天 09:27
- 回复lyg673770712n呵呵……亚光,一起加油啊!
- 14楼a1314517love3天前 15:38
- 很牛很强大....,长收
- Re: yjjm19903天前 16:02
- 回复a1314517loven长收,要多光顾啊!一起加油!
- 13楼3天前 09:33
- 水平在提高中。。。。米老师
- 12楼gwblue3天前 08:06
- 好值得学习!
- 11楼happy09li3天前 00:39
- 这个确实用的很多,,期待下文
- 10楼llhhyy19893天前 21:30
- sitemap,当时表示没有用过[e06]
- 9楼wwwwenhuan3天前 20:34
- 不错
- Re: yjjm19903天前 20:45
- 回复wwwwenhuann嘿嘿!
- 8楼xhf555553天前 20:18
- 顶了
- 7楼small_baby013天前 20:05
- 呵呵,写的不错,继续加油哦!
- 6楼zs159326164534天前 19:33
- 顶了
- Re: yjjm19903天前 20:01
- 回复zs15932616453n常来啊!
- 5楼StubbornPotatoes4天前 19:32
- 推荐了。
- Re: yjjm19904天前 19:32
- 回复StubbornPotatoesn彪哥常来啊
- 4楼lilongsheng11254天前 19:32
- 写的很好哦!!
- Re: yjjm19904天前 19:32
- 回复lilongsheng1125n多谢夸奖!
- 3楼zhanglianhai5554天前 19:25
- 虽然看不懂,但我支持你!!!
- Re: a1314517love4天前 19:28
- 回复zhanglianhai555海哥,你能换句别的话不
- 2楼mazhaojuan4天前 19:24
- 飘过,高啊~~
- 1楼xqf3094天前 19:23
- [e03]
- Re: yjjm19904天前 19:23
- 回复xqf309n哈哈